Helicopter Tours on Kauai

Wednesday September 2, 2009
Photo by John Fischer, licensed to About.comA helicopter tour is the best way to see the island of Kauai.

Since over 70% of the island is inaccessible by land, you'll see areas that can only be seen from the air. You'll also have better views of many parts of the island than you would have by land.

Highlights of most helicopter tours on Kauai include Jurassic Park Falls, the Hanapepe Valley, Waimea Canyon, the Na Pali Coast, the Hanalei Valley and Mt. Waialeale. Most tours last between 50 minutes and an hour. Some companies offer longer tours, usually accompanied by a stop.
